GLENWOOD SPRINGS, Colo. - ColoradoDesk -- Do you suffer from PTSD because of something that happened to you at work? Did you witness something traumatic that threatened your life? If you answered, "Yes," you're entitled to workers' compensation benefits in the state of Colorado.
PTSD can occur on the job in many different ways. For example, if you work as a police officer and you're involved in an attack or shooting, it could cause PTSD symptoms. In addition, paramedics and firefighters could also experience these symptoms if they're exposed to traumatic events at work frequently.
